Abstract

According to MORTH, India has a road network of an estimated 3.3 million km which is continuously increasing carries nearly 65 percent of freight and 85 percent of passenger traffic. The road traffic is estimated to be growing at an annual rate of 7-10 per cent, while the vehicle population is growing at a rate of 12 percent per year. A Road Safety Audit (RSA) qualitatively estimates and reports on potential road safety issues and identifies opportunities for improvements in safety for all road users. The Road Safety Audit consists of safety principles to the design of a new or a rehabilitated road section, to prevent frequent occurrence of accidents or to reduce their severity. In this project, analysis of one of the major stretches of state highway19 will be undertaken. The location of interest for the analysis is from Manneguda to Sagaringroad. The roadway carries considerable amount of traffic throughout the day and it has number of conflict points such as merging of traffic from flyover. A detailed analysis of stretch will be carried out from the point of view of safety and supplemental analysis regarding the traffic growth and accident analysis will also be performed. From this project we have identified deficiencies and suggested mitigation strategies to improve the safety at intersections
